@font-face{font-family:Yandex Sans Text Thin;src:url(/static/media/YandexSansText-Thin.6a0083c0.woff2) format("woff2");src:url(/static/media/YandexSansText-Thin.6cc661a0.ttf) format("truetype")}@font-face{font-family:Yandex Sans Text Bold;src:url(/static/media/YandexSansText-Bold.5cb0020a.woff2) format("woff2");src:url(/static/media/YandexSansText-Bold.e8afcbe8.ttf) format("truetype")}@font-face{font-family:Yandex Sans Text Regular;src:url(/static/media/YandexSansText-Regular.10279511.woff) format("woff"),url(/static/media/YandexSansText-Regular.f64a9d2b.ttf) format("truetype")}.app{width:100vw;height:100vh;position:relative}.dark-window{background-color:#e5eaf0}.light-window{background-color:#000}.dark-window,.light-window{width:100vw;height:100vh}.firstletter__authtor,.firstletter__textletter,.letter__authtor,.letter__textletter,.lettermove__authtor,.lettermove__textletter{color:#000}.menu{overflow:hidden;white-space:nowrap;position:absolute;margin-top:96px;width:100%;margin-left:22px}.menu,.menu__item{text-overflow:ellipsis}.menu__item{width:137px;height:22px;padding-left:10px;padding-top:4px;list-style-type:none;font-family:HelveticaNeue,Helvetica,sans-serif;font-size:11px;font-weight:500;font-style:normal;font-stretch:normal;line-height:normal;letter-spacing:normal;color:#707070}.menu__item:hover{background:#cdd6e4;border-radius:3px;font-weight:700;color:#555}.body__newbox-refl{display:inline-block;position:relative;margin-left:46px;margin-top:7px;width:56px;height:15px;font-family:HelveticaNeue,Helvetica,sans-serif;font-size:12px;font-weight:500;color:#fff}.newbox{width:147px;height:32px;border-radius:3px;background-color:#6287bd;position:absolute;margin-top:56px;margin-left:22px}#newButton{display:block}.yandex{width:153px;height:31px}.body__yandex{position:absolute;margin-top:12px;margin-left:53px}.div{position:absolute;height:31px;width:153px}.yandex.light{-webkit-filter:invert(0);filter:invert(0)}.yandex.dark{-webkit-filter:invert(100%);filter:invert(100%)}.letters.light{background-color:#fff;color:#000}.letters.dark{background-color:#555921;color:#fff}.window__header{margin-left:20px;margin-top:11px}.header__item{border:0}#delButton,.header__item{background:none;color:#ccc}#delButton{border:none}#spinner{margin-left:400px;margin-top:-11px;position:absolute;display:none}.window__allright{border-top:1px solid #e2e2e2;width:100%;position:absolute;margin-top:10px;bottom:0}.allright__foot{margin-top:8px;float:right;margin-right:20px;white-space:nowrap;width:345px;height:12px;font-family:HelveticaNeue,Helvetica,sans-serif;font-size:11px;color:#9b9b9b}@-webkit-keyframes new-animation{30%{opacity:0;height:auto;position:static}to{position:static;height:auto;opacity:1}}@keyframes new-animation{30%{opacity:0;height:auto;position:static}to{position:static;height:auto;opacity:1}}@-webkit-keyframes del-animation{90%{-webkit-transform:translateX(100%);transform:translateX(100%)}to{height:0;width:0;opacity:0;visibility:hidden;position:absolute}}@keyframes del-animation{90%{-webkit-transform:translateX(100%);transform:translateX(100%)}to{height:0;width:0;opacity:0;visibility:hidden;position:absolute}}.hidden{display:none}#essay,.letters__text{position:absolute;z-index:100;display:none;background:#fff;height:calc(100% - 40px);width:100%}.deleted{-webkit-animation:del-animation 1s linear;animation:del-animation 1s linear;-webkit-animation-fill-mode:forwards;animation-fill-mode:forwards;-webkit-animation-duration:.5s;animation-duration:.5s;opacity:1;-webkit-animation-iteration-count:1;animation-iteration-count:1}#essay__close,.close{display:none;position:absolute;font-size:20px;z-index:200;margin-top:0;margin-left:90%;color:#ccc}.show-letter{-webkit-animation:new-animation 1s linear;animation:new-animation 1s linear;-webkit-animation-fill-mode:forwards;animation-fill-mode:forwards;-webkit-animation-duration:.5s;animation-duration:.5s;opacity:1;-webkit-animation-iteration-count:1;animation-iteration-count:1}.letters__emptypart{width:100%;height:30.5px}.firstletter__clickme{display:inline-block;width:inherit}.firstletter{border-bottom:1px solid #e2e2e2;margin:0;padding-bottom:4px;width:100%}.unread-letter{font-weight:700}.window__letters{border-top:1px solid #e2e2e2;margin-top:10px;width:100%;height:100%}.firstletter__authtor,.letter__authtor,.lettermove__authtor{display:inline-block;position:relative;text-overflow:ellipsis;overflow:hidden;white-space:nowrap;width:155px;margin-left:10px;font-family:HelveticaNeue,Helvetica,sans-serif;font-size:13px;color:inherit}.bold{font-family:Yandex Sans Text Bold}.thin{font-family:Yandex Sans Text Thin}.firstletter__textletter,.letter__textletter,.lettermove__textletter{margin-left:50px;width:calc(100% - 376px);height:16px;text-overflow:ellipsis;color:inherit}.firstletter__date,.firstletter__textletter,.letter__date,.letter__textletter,.lettermove__date,.lettermove__textletter{display:inline-block;position:relative;overflow:hidden;white-space:nowrap;font-family:HelveticaNeue,Helvetica,sans-serif;font-size:13px}.firstletter__date,.letter__date,.lettermove__date{margin-top:13px;width:40px;margin-right:10px;margin-left:auto;float:right;text-align:right;color:#9b9b9b}.firstletter__logo-authtor,.letter__logo-authtor,.lettermove__logo-authtor{display:inline-block;position:relative;width:30px;height:30px;margin-top:10px;font-family:Yandex Sans Text Thin,sans-serif;background-color:#f33;border-radius:50%;font-size:22px;font-weight:400;color:#fff;text-align:center}.letters__text{padding:40px;box-sizing:border-box}.letter_checkbox{width:46px;height:40px;display:inline-block;position:relative}.firstletter__box,.letter__box,.lettermove__box{margin-top:10px;margin-left:20px}.firstletter__unread,.letter__unread{position:absolute;margin-top:-25px;margin-left:261px;border-radius:50%;width:10px;height:10px;background-color:#6287bd}#show-letter1,.letters__show-action{position:absolute;margin-top:11px;margin-left:20px;display:none}.letters{position:absolute;min-width:589px;width:73.625vw;min-height:530px;margin-top:56px;margin-left:191px;box-shadow:0 2px 6px 0 rgba(0,0,0,.34);background-color:#fff}.ListOfLetters{border-top:1px solid #e2e2e2;margin-top:10px;width:100%;height:100%}.body__find{font-family:Yandex Sans Text Regular,sans-serif;font-size:15px;padding-left:16px;border:none;position:absolute;margin-top:11px;margin-left:320px;width:301px;height:32px;opacity:.5;box-shadow:inset 0 0 0 1px rgba(0,0,0,.2);background-color:#fff}body{padding:0;margin:0;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}
/*# sourceMappingURL=main.e259cc9b.chunk.css.map */